WebJan 25, 2024 · The BPI account number is a unique 10-digit number that is assigned to a BPI deposit or savings account. Using the bank account number, the account holder or depositor can perform various banking transactions including online and over-the-counter deposits and withdrawals. WebSep 3, 2024 · The Landbank account number consists of 10 digits while the Landbank ATM card number has 16 digits. The bank account number is assigned to a bank account while the ATM card number is assigned to a particular credit or debit card. The bank account number is permanent and cannot be changed. WebA SWIFT/BIC is an 8-11 character code that identifies your country, city, bank, and branch. Bank code A-Z 4 letters representing the bank. It usually looks like a shortened version of that bank's name. Country code A-Z 2 letters representing the country the bank is in. Location code 0-9 A-Z 2 characters made up of letters or numbers.
